Are You Looking Forward to the New 'Deadpool' Movie? The Good News is That your Favorite X-Men Characters Will Appear, But There's Also Some Really Bad News

Stills from films 'Deadpool', 'X-Men'

Reynolds is preparing a reboot of the franchise and ceding center stage to mutants - but with his signature sarcasm and anarchy.

Marvel is relaunching the X-Men franchise — but not in the way everyone expected. Ryan Reynolds, according to The Hollywood Reporter, is preparing a new film where his character will be more of a backdrop than a leader. And that's part of the plan.

The project is being developed as a crossover, not a solo film. Three or four well-known characters from the X-Men universe should appear in the film. The names are being kept under wraps for now, but fans are keen to hear Cynthia Erivo's desire to play Storm — she has spoken publicly about this more than once. Perhaps the actress will be given a chance in this film.

Reynolds himself came up with the idea: Deadpool won't be the main character. He will become a kind of catalyst — the driving force of the plot, but not the center of attention. The mercenary with katanas and wall-breaking humor will reveal other heroes and help show them from a new, unexpected side. It's a bold move to step away from a role that has become iconic for the sake of expanding the universe.

The script has not yet been submitted to Marvel Studios. The project is still in its infancy, but Reynolds is unofficially working on the concept. Considering that his intuition has pulled Deadpool out of development hell twice before, we can expect this move to be spot on. A tongue-in-cheek X-Men reboot is just the thing to shake up the tired cinematic universe.
